Commercial Description:
The 2007 Anniversary Ale features prominent usage of Cascade hops– the signature hop used in Sierra Nevada’s most popular product, Pale Ale. It is an American Style IPA with a big, fragrant pine and citrus hop aroma balanced by the sweetness of two-row pale and caramel malt. It finishes with an additional Cascade dry-hopping creating a big hop aroma Sierra Nevada fans will look forward to.

2009 version. Pours a deep cooper color with an off white, very creamy head. Aroma has a modest amount of caramel malt with a slight biscuit note but the hops rule it. Lots of citrus hops presence backed by a lesser but still strong pine hops aroma. When both combine the it makes a sweet and only slightly bitter presence in the aroma. Flavors mirror the aroma. It starts off with a very sweet melding of caramel and citrus (lemon) with a light pine bite toward the end. Brew is sorta one dimensional but that one dimension is done very well. Solid feel with a creamy smoothness to it and lots of lacing on the glass. Overall a typical SN, lots of citrus hops and caramel that really work well together.

12 oz. bottle pours a clear amber orange with a healthy frothy off white head which leaves a generous lacing as it melts. Aroma is creamy wet earth with pine. Caramel and malt front palate with strong hit of hops and finish of pine and citrus. I expected this to be similar to the SNPA, but was delightfully surprised that while still being earthy, it was more complex and much lighter than I thought it would be. Delicious with roasted chicken and rosemary potatoes.

Clear amber pour with a decent sized white frothy head. Aroma is mostly of citrus hops, from the Cascades, with some some caramel malt as well. Flavor continues down the same path, with more specific notes of grass, tangerine, and grapefruit. Palate is the weakest aspect of this beer; very little body, thin the tongue. Not nearly as good as Torpedo, which will likely keep me from having this again in the foreseeable future.
